New use for an Emery Board: Revive a Gunky Eraser

I like using pencils, but sometimes my erasers can get pretty yucky and dried out. Has this every happened to you? You go to erase something with a dried out eraser and all you get is big dirty smudge! So much for erasing a mistake, you just created a bigger one! Well, I was reading my Real Simple Solutions book and they have a solution that I would like to share with you:
Lightly rub your eraser over an emery board. The board’s fine grain will shave off the eraser’s top layer, leaving you with a smudge-free eraser that you don’t have to throw away.
